#hybris
#sap-commerce-cloud
Вопрос:
Как ограничить «Покупку X для получения Y» определенной суммой количества? Я надеюсь предложить «Купи 2, получи 2» бесплатно, но я не хочу, чтобы предложение увеличивалось постепенно (т. Е. Я не хочу, чтобы пользователь мог купить 4 и получить 4). Возможно ли это?
Ответ №1:
Вам нужно будет расширить ProductBOGOFPromotion с помощью «maxFree» или чего-то в этом роде. Но это будет не самая простая задача, поскольку логика eval находится в классе jalo. Итак, вам понадобится подкласс, чтобы вы могли изменить эту логику.
Ответ №2:
Вам нужно расширить тип продвижения продукта и создать новый тип продвижения, и там в new promotion вы можете определить свою логику запуска. И вы можете проверить http://www.hybrishub.com
Ответ №3:
ProductBOGOFPromotion
есть freeCount
поле, в котором вы можете ввести количество продуктов, которые вы хотите продать бесплатно.